A comment on a local news post comparing a Black Lives Matter fist to a Nazi salute has resulted in the removal of a board executive sitting on the Kelowna-Lake Country riding associations for both the federal Conservatives and BC Liberals.
In the post, Justin Neufeld wrote ѻýa BLM fist in the air is no different than a Nazi salute. Change my mind.ѻý
Kelowna-Lake Country MLA Norm Letnick said ѻýobviously the BC Liberal Party and I donѻýt share his viewѻý in a Tweet on Monday, June 9, announcing Neufeldѻýs removal from the riding association executive.

Conservative MP for the federal Kelowna-Lake Country riding, Tracy Gray, also voiced her concern over Neufeldѻýs comments while announcing he had tendered his resignation upon her request.
ѻýRacism is real, it is painful and it is wrong. Today I asked for and accepted the resignation of Mr. Neufeld from our executive board for his insensitive comments.ѻý

Neufeld has endeavoured for local office in the past, running for a position on Lake Countryѻýs district council in 2018.
